Hazlitt, Selected Essays presents a curated collection of some of the most influential prose works by the preeminent English essayist and critic, William Hazlitt. Known for his characteristic gusto, Hazlitt's writing spans a wide range of subjects, including literature, philosophy, politics, and the arts. This selection highlights his mastery of the familiar essay-a form he helped elevate to new heights during the Romantic period.
Readers will encounter sharp observations on human nature, vivid accounts of public spectacles, and profound critiques of his contemporaries. Hazlitt's prose is celebrated for its energy, clarity, and uncompromising intellectual honesty, making him a central figure in the history of English letters. Whether discussing the merits of a painter, the nuances of Shakespearean characters, or the societal changes of his time, his voice remains remarkably modern and engaging. This collection serves as an essential introduction to the breadth and depth of his thought, showcasing why he remains a foundational author for students of English literature and admirers of the literary essay.
